首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何将复杂的MongoDB查询表示为URL参数

将复杂的MongoDB查询表示为URL参数可以通过使用查询字符串来实现。查询字符串是URL中的一部分,用于传递参数给服务器。下面是如何表示复杂的MongoDB查询为URL参数的步骤:

  1. 创建一个基本的URL,包括MongoDB的查询终点。例如:https://example.com/api/mongodb/query
  2. 将MongoDB查询条件转换为键值对的形式,其中键表示查询字段,值表示查询条件。例如,假设我们要查询名为"John"的用户,年龄大于等于25岁的记录,可以将查询条件表示为:{ "name": "John", "age": { "$gte": 25 } }。
  3. 将查询条件转换为URL参数。对于每个查询字段,将其键和值转换为URL参数的形式。例如,将查询条件转换为URL参数后的形式为:?name=John&age[$gte]=25。
  4. 将URL参数添加到基本URL中。将查询参数添加到基本URL的末尾,形成最终的URL。例如,将URL参数添加到基本URL后的形式为:https://example.com/api/mongodb/query?name=John&age[$gte]=25。

通过这种方式,可以将复杂的MongoDB查询表示为URL参数,并将其传递给服务器进行查询操作。服务器可以解析URL参数,并根据参数执行相应的MongoDB查询操作。

对于腾讯云相关产品,推荐使用腾讯云数据库MongoDB(TencentDB for MongoDB)来进行MongoDB的云托管服务。腾讯云数据库MongoDB提供高可用、高性能、可扩展的MongoDB数据库服务,适用于各种规模的应用场景。

腾讯云数据库MongoDB产品介绍链接地址:https://cloud.tencent.com/product/mongodb

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券